The word anaphylaxis was coined when scientists tried to protect dogs against a poison by immunizing them with small doses. Far from being protected, the dogs died suddenly when they got the poison again.

Anaphylaxis can cause great anxiety. This is perfectly under­standable, of course, and even justified. Survivors have, after all, experienced a brush with death. Knowing what caused the ana­phylaxis will help to allay fear, for you can take precautions to avoid it in the future. But spare a thought for those with idio­pathic anaphylaxis – they do not know what to do, or what to avoid. They have to wait for another episode to get another clue.
